用sql语句创建表的时候,如何给列指定说明。主要用到sp_addextendedproperty这个存储过程。语法sp_addextendedproperty[ @name = ] { 'property_name' }[ , [ @value = ] { 'value' } [ , [ @leve...
分类:
数据库 时间:
2014-08-01 13:15:11
阅读次数:
219
一、创建存储过程 和数据表一样,在使用之前我们需要创建存储过程,它的简明语法是:QUOTE:CREATE PROC 存储过程名称 [参数列表(多个以“,”分隔)]ASSQL 语句例:QUOTE:CREATE PROC upGetUserName@intUserId INT,@ostrUserName...
分类:
其他好文 时间:
2014-08-01 13:10:21
阅读次数:
237
今天在写存储过程的时候需要判断两个日期是否是同一天,就用到了数据库中的一个方法datediff(),这个方法主要是求两个日期之间的差值,可以是天、月、年等,参数主要有三个,分别是datediff(datepart,start,end),datepart 主要是设置你所求的是天的差值还是月的差值,da...
分类:
其他好文 时间:
2014-08-01 10:40:51
阅读次数:
183
DELIMITER $$CREATE PROCEDURE `delRepeatCA`() BEGIN DECLARE tally INT DEFAULT 0; SELECT COUNT(rs.c_CA) INTO tally FROM --------赋值 (SELECT CO...
分类:
数据库 时间:
2014-08-01 10:40:31
阅读次数:
225
存储过程,是什么呢?分解来看,存储--根据不同的应用环境通过采取合理、安全、有效的方式将数据保存到某些介质上并能保证有效的访问,总的来讲可以包含两个方面的含义:一方面它是数据临时或长期驻留的物理媒介;另一方面,它是保证数据完整安全存放的方式或行为。过程--事物发展所经过的程序;阶段。“过程”,也是将输入转化为输出的系统。
在我们的计算机的世界里,百度对存储过程这样进行阐述:存储...
分类:
其他好文 时间:
2014-08-01 09:19:01
阅读次数:
235
在DB2中的Date 一共识别三种格式,最常见的是这样'2013-12-12' 对,你没看错,DB2认为这样的字符串就是Date数据然后我们可以利用函数这样寻找日期区间select * from users where g_time between '2003-05-04 ' and '2003-....
分类:
数据库 时间:
2014-07-31 23:15:10
阅读次数:
999
优化大致思路:1.表的设计符合三范式2.建立合适的索引(主键索引、唯一索引、普通索引、全文索引)3.定时清理不需要的数据,碎片整理4.存储过程优化5.硬件升级6.mysql配置优化(并发数一般在1000左右,数据缓存优化)7.分表技术(水平分表,垂直分表)8.读写分离-----------------------..
分类:
数据库 时间:
2014-07-31 21:09:57
阅读次数:
350
一:存储过程实现分页 例子:查询楼盘列表 ALTER procedure [dbo].[BM_GetBlockList]@pageIndex int,-------页码数@PageSize int,---------展示的条数@cityId intasdeclare @sql nvarchar(m....
分类:
数据库 时间:
2014-07-31 20:05:27
阅读次数:
244
实例一:无参的存储过程 $conn = mysql_connect(‘localhost‘,‘root‘,‘root‘) or die ("数据连接错误!!!"); mysql_select_db(‘test‘,$conn); $sql = " create procedure myproce() begin INSERT INTO user (id, u...
分类:
数据库 时间:
2014-07-31 13:47:36
阅读次数:
365